The Function and Feature of Surety Agreement Bonds



Among the key functions of Surety agreement bonds is to supply monetary defense for both the obligee and the principal.

When a building and construction project is underway, the obligee, commonly the job owner, requires a warranty that the principal, generally the specialist, will certainly satisfy their contractual obligations.

This is where Surety agreement bonds come into play. By acquiring a Surety bond, the primary assures the obligee that they have the financial capability and sources to complete the task as agreed.

In the event that the principal falls short to meet their responsibilities, the obligee can make a claim on the bond to recoup any kind of monetary losses suffered. This guarantees that the obligee is shielded from any type of potential threats or monetary injury.

Contrasting the Dangers and Obligations Managed by Surety Contract Bonds and Insurance Coverage



Handle the dangers and liabilities associated with Surety agreement bonds and insurance to make educated choices about your insurance coverage options.

Surety agreement bonds are largely created to manage the risk of non-performance or default by a service provider. On the occasion that the professional falls short to accomplish their contractual obligations, the Surety bond supplies economic compensation to the job proprietor. This aids protect the task owner from economic losses and guarantees that the job can be finished.

On the other hand, insurance coverage is made to take care of a variety of risks and liabilities, including home damages, physical injury, specialist neglect, and much more. Insurance policies supply insurance coverage for unanticipated events and help minimize the financial influence of these risks.

Verdict



In conclusion, while Surety contract bonds and insurance coverage have resemblances in handling threats and obligations, they also have essential differences.

Surety agreement bonds give an assurance of efficiency or settlement when it comes to a default, whereas insurance policy supplies financial protection versus various dangers.

For example, in a hypothetical study, a building and construction task may call for a Surety bond to guarantee completion, while the service provider might likewise bring insurance to shield against crashes or residential property damages.
